    Subject[PATCH 3.13 101/149] drm/i915: fix pch pci device enumeration
    Date
    3.13-stable review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

    ------------------

    From: Imre Deak <imre.deak@intel.com>

    commit bcdb72ac7c00d2b56359fc82bcc8fe50454717d5 upstream.

    pci_get_class(class, from) drops the refcount for 'from', so the
    extra pci_dev_put we do on it will result in a use after free bug
    starting with the WARN below.

    Regression introduced in

    commit 6a9c4b35e6696a63805b6da5e4889c6986e9ee1b
    Author: Rui Guo <firemeteor@users.sourceforge.net>
    Date: Wed Jun 19 21:10:23 2013 +0800

    drm/i915: Fix PCH detect with multiple ISA bridges in VM

    dr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_drv.c | 23 +++++++++--------------
    1 file changed, 9 insertions(+), 14 deletions(-)

    --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_drv.c
    +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_drv.c
    @@ -401,7 +401,7 @@ M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(pci, pciidlist);
    void intel_detect_pch(struct drm_device *dev)
    {
    stru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v = dev->dev_private;
    - struct pci_dev *pch;
    + struct pci_dev *pch = NULL;

    /* In all current cases, num_pipes is equivalent to the PCH_NOP setting
    * (which really amounts to a PCH but no South Display).
    @@ -422,12 +422,9 @@ void intel_detect_pch(struct drm_device
    * all the ISA bridge devices and check for the first match, instead
    * of only checking the first one.
    */
    - pch = pci_get_class(PCI_CLASS_BRIDGE_ISA << 8, NULL);
    - while (pch) {
    - struct pci_dev *curr = pch;
    + while ((pch = pci_get_class(PCI_CLASS_BRIDGE_ISA << 8, pch))) {
    if (pch->vendor == PCI_VENDOR_ID_INTEL) {
    - unsigned short id;
    - id = pch->device & INTEL_PCH_DEVICE_ID_MASK;
    + unsigned short id = pch->device & INTEL_PCH_DEVICE_ID_MASK;
    dev_priv->pch_id = id;

    if (id == INTEL_PCH_IBX_DEVICE_ID_TYPE) {
    @@ -459,18 +456,16 @@ void intel_detect_pch(struct drm_device
    DRM_DEBUG_KMS("Found LynxPoint LP PCH\n");
    WARN_ON(!IS_HASWELL(dev));
    WARN_ON(!IS_ULT(dev));
    - } else {
    - goto check_next;
    - }
    - pci_dev_put(pch);
    + } else
    + continue;
    +
    break;
    }
    -check_next:
    - pch = pci_get_class(PCI_CLASS_BRIDGE_ISA << 8, curr);
    - pci_dev_put(curr);
    }
    if (!pch)
    - DRM_DEBUG_KMS("No PCH found?\n");
    + DRM_DEBUG_KMS("No PCH found.\n");
    +
    + pci_dev_put(pch);
    }
